Mark Hurst is an American entrepreneur, author, and founder of Creative Good, a consulting firm focused on improving customer experience. He is also the creator of the Good Experience newsletter and the Gel Conference, both dedicated to exploring how technology can better serve human needs.

Known for: Bit Literacy: Productivity in the Age of Information and E-mail Overload

Bit Literacy is a guide to managing the overwhelming flow of digital information in modern life. Mark Hurst introduces practical methods for handling e-mail, files, photos, and other digital bits efficiently, helping readers regain control of their time and attention. The book emphasizes minimalism, clarity, and intentionality in digital habits to achieve true productivity and focus.
